SG's Special Representative for Namibia Reviews Indian Police Monitors in Caprivi Strip
Over five thousand United Nations soldiers, police, and civilians have been dispatched to Namibia to ease that country's long-delayed transition to independence.
Martti Ahtisaari, Special Representative of the Secretary-General for Namibia, inspects a contingent of United Nations Transition Assistance Group (UNTAG) police monitors from India at their base east of Rundu in the Caprivi Strip. India has contributed 40 police monitors to UNTAG.
